NASA’s Psyche spacecraft handed its six-month checkup with a clear invoice of well being, and there is not any holding again now. Navigators are firing its futuristic-looking electrical thrusters, which emit a blue glow, almost nonstop because the orbiter zips farther into deep space.
The spacecraft launched from NASA’s Kennedy Area Heart in Florida atop a SpaceX Falcon Heavy on Oct. 13, 2023. After leaving our ambiance, Psyche made essentially the most of its rocket enhance and coasted past the orbit of Mars.
For the subsequent 12 months, the spacecraft will probably be in what mission planners name “full cruise” mode, when its electrical thrusters take over and propel the orbiter towards the asteroid belt. The thrusters work by expelling charged atoms, or ions, of xenon, emitting an excellent blue glow that trails behind the spacecraft.
They’re a part of Psyche’s extremely environment friendly solar electrical propulsion system, which is powered by daylight. The thrust created by the ionized xenon is light, nevertheless it does the job. Even in full cruise mode, the stress exerted by the thrusters is about what you’d really feel holding three quarters in your hand.

The orbiter is now greater than 190 million miles (300 million kilometers) away and transferring at a clip of 23 miles per second (37 kilometers per second), relative to Earth. That is about 84,000 mph (135,000 kph). Over time, with no atmospheric drag to sluggish it down, Psyche will speed up to speeds of as much as 124,000 mph (200,000 kph).
The spacecraft will arrive on the metal-rich asteroid Psyche in 2029 and can make observations from orbit for about two years. The information it collects will assist scientists higher perceive the formation of rocky planets with metallic cores, together with Earth. Scientists have proof that the asteroid, which is about 173 miles (280 kilometers) throughout at its widest level, often is the partial core of a planetesimal, the constructing block of an early planet.
Clear invoice of well being
The flight crew used Psyche’s first 100 days in space to conduct a full checkout of all spacecraft methods. The entire engineering methods are working simply as anticipated, and the three science devices have been working and not using a hitch.
The magnetometer is working so nicely that it was capable of detect an eruption of charged particles from the sun, as did the gamma-ray and neutron spectrometer. And this previous December, the dual cameras on the imaging instrument captured their first photos.

“Till this level, we now have been powering on and trying out the assorted items of apparatus wanted to finish the mission, and we are able to report they’re working fantastically,” mentioned Henry Stone, Psyche mission supervisor at NASA’s Jet Propulsion Laboratory in Southern California, which manages the mission.
“Now we’re on our manner and searching ahead to an upcoming shut flyby of Mars.”
That is as a result of the spacecraft’s trajectory will deliver it again towards the Crimson Planet within the spring of 2026. The spacecraft will energy down the thrusters because it coasts towards Mars, utilizing the planet’s gravity to slingshot itself out. From there, the thrusters return to full cruise mode. Subsequent cease: the asteroid Psyche.
Within the meantime, the Deep Area Optical Communications expertise demonstration aboard the spacecraft will carry on testing its mettle. The experiment already surpassed expectations when, in April, it transmitted check knowledge from over 140 million miles (226 million kilometers) away at a price of 267 megabits per second to a downlink station on Earth—a bit price corresponding to broadband web obtain speeds.
